diff --git a/requirements/build.txt b/requirements/build.txt index 5f826a1afa14..9e6967476692 100644 --- a/requirements/build.txt +++ b/requirements/build.txt @@ -4,7 +4,7 @@ ninja packaging>=24.2 setuptools>=77.0.3,<80.0.0 setuptools-scm>=8 -torch==2.8.0 +torch==2.12.0 wheel jinja2>=3.1.6 regex diff --git a/requirements/cpu-build.txt b/requirements/cpu-build.txt index bba7bc7a4d8c..30f42d4ddbc0 100644 --- a/requirements/cpu-build.txt +++ b/requirements/cpu-build.txt @@ -5,7 +5,7 @@ setuptools>=77.0.3,<80.0.0 setuptools-scm>=8 --extra-index-url https://download.pytorch.org/whl/cpu torch==2.8.0+cpu; platform_machine == "x86_64" -torch==2.8.0; platform_machine == "ppc64le" or platform_machine == "aarch64" or platform_system == "Darwin" +torch==2.12.0; platform_machine == "ppc64le" or platform_machine == "aarch64" or platform_system == "Darwin" scons; platform_machine == "aarch64" # needed to build Arm Compute Library (ACL) wheel jinja2>=3.1.6 diff --git a/requirements/cpu.txt b/requirements/cpu.txt index d53ab3649308..5391d15efd4d 100644 --- a/requirements/cpu.txt +++ b/requirements/cpu.txt @@ -8,7 +8,7 @@ packaging>=24.2 setuptools>=77.0.3,<80.0.0 --extra-index-url https://download.pytorch.org/whl/cpu torch==2.8.0+cpu; platform_machine == "x86_64" -torch==2.8.0; platform_system == "Darwin" +torch==2.12.0; platform_system == "Darwin" torch==2.8.0; platform_machine == "ppc64le" or platform_machine == "aarch64" # required for the image processor of minicpm-o-2_6, this must be updated alongside torch diff --git a/requirements/cuda.txt b/requirements/cuda.txt index 411c8de5378b..a52de6360854 100644 --- a/requirements/cuda.txt +++ b/requirements/cuda.txt @@ -5,7 +5,7 @@ numba == 0.61.2 # Required for N-gram speculative decoding # Dependencies for NVIDIA GPUs ray[cgraph]>=2.48.0 # Ray Compiled Graph, required for pipeline parallelism in V1. -torch==2.8.0 +torch==2.12.0 torchaudio==2.8.0 # These must be updated alongside torch torchvision==0.23.0 # Required for phi3v processor. See https://github.com/pytorch/vision?tab=readme-ov-file#installation for corresponding version diff --git a/requirements/rocm-build.txt b/requirements/rocm-build.txt index a86a8ab6df14..9e1050c4d37a 100644 --- a/requirements/rocm-build.txt +++ b/requirements/rocm-build.txt @@ -2,7 +2,7 @@ -r common.txt --extra-index-url https://download.pytorch.org/whl/rocm6.3 -torch==2.8.0 +torch==2.12.0 torchvision==0.23.0 torchaudio==2.8.0 diff --git a/requirements/test.txt b/requirements/test.txt index 03fbdcc8d453..e4beec601c06 100644 --- a/requirements/test.txt +++ b/requirements/test.txt @@ -1122,7 +1122,7 @@ tomli==2.2.1 # via schemathesis tomli-w==1.2.0 # via schemathesis -torch==2.8.0+cu128 +torch==2.12.0 # via # -r requirements/test.in # accelerate